Output ebcb7f86421b0870e6eab83e0a877bd5b83aaef5761bc590f40fd4b2f6fbc51f:4

value
667579
script pubkey
OP_0 OP_PUSHBYTES_20 dfb1117bea24448b4e2aabb1293a39b1a16d95e6
address
bc1qm7c3z7l2y3zgkn324wcjjw3ekxskm90x0gpfed
transaction
ebcb7f86421b0870e6eab83e0a877bd5b83aaef5761bc590f40fd4b2f6fbc51f
spent
true